Improved Quality, Improved Memory
Certainly, Olympus did not skimp when considering the audio recording capabilities of the DS-2400. No matter the occasion, this new digital recorder delivers high quality sound recordings thanks to the improvements that Olympus packed into it.
Chief among these is the new Digital Speech Standard Pro, or DSS, format of recordings which allows for both higher quality as well as higher compression. Roughly translated into layman terms, this means that recordings take up much less storage space, while at the same time exceeding the quality of other formats. Coupled with the extra-high quality QP mode, it is perfect for any purposes.
Just to top it all off, the DS-2400 has SD/SDHC capability. Essentially, by being able to except either type of memory cards, the DS-2400 that ships with 1GB can in actuality have up to 16GB of memory. In a nutshell, this memory capacity, coupled with the high compression DSS file format, allows the digital recorder to record for hours upon hours on end without needing to have recordings transferred off it onto a computer.
Hordes of Features
Although memory and audio quality are the two central aspects of any digital recorder, it helps when there are other features that allow for increased functionality. In this, the DS-2400 excels by providing intuitive controls that are easy to grasp along with their user friendly software that makes accessing files easy.
For all transcription needs there is no need to fear as the DS-2400 is completely compatible with Olympus’ AS-2400 transcription kit and the high quality of the recordings make it even more effective. Unfortunately, the transcription kit is not bundled in with the digital recorder itself.
Of course, the capability to transfer files to computers is a must, and in terms of connectivity there is little need to worry with USB 2.0 compatibility. Lastly, but certainly not least, the battery is said to last up to 32 hours, with AC power supply also an option just in case.
